Equine sarcoidosis.
The Veterinary clinics of North America. Equine practice    October 10, 2013   Volume 29, Issue 3 615-627 doi: 10.1016/j.cveq.2013.08.004
Sloet van Oldruitenborgh-Oosterbaan MM, Grinwis GC.Equine sarcoidosis seems to be an emerging problem. As more horses are referred for dermatologic disease, equine sarcoidosis should be considered in any case of exfoliative and/or nodular skin disease with or without systemic involvement, including generalized granulomatous disease affecting most internal organs. Multiple breeds are affected with mares being predisposed. Affected horses are typically 3 years or older. The prognosis for generalized granulomatous disease is generally poor, whereas the prognosis for the localized cutaneous form is favorable but may require lifelong treatment.
